What Makes Wine Glasses So Delicate?
People often make the mistake of packing wine glasses like regular glassware, which leads to frequent damage. Wine glasses possess particular shapes with weak points where breakage is likely, and placing them together might cause scrapes.

How to Pack Wine Glasses for Moving: Materials Needed
Having the right packing materials is essential for correctly packing wine glasses. Moving companies sometimes supply these, including new wine glass boxes, but those who want to pack themselves might need to visit a hardware store.
Let’s explore the necessary items for safely packaging wine glasses. This includes selecting the appropriate wine glass boxes and other crucial supplies for packing wine glasses for moving.
Packing Paper/Tissue paper
When considering how to pack wine glasses, remember that packing and tissue paper are essential. They serve two purposes: individually wrapping each glass and filling empty spaces within the wine glass box.
Unlike regular newspapers, you’ll need ample packing paper – ideally three to four sheets per glass, plus extra for cushioning the wine glass boxes for packing. This ensures proper wine glass packaging inside the wine glass packing boxes. Knowing how to wrap wine glasses for moving with sufficient paper is crucial for a secure packing wine glasses process.
Packing Tape
Remember strong packing tape for your wine glass boxes! It’s crucial for reinforcing the boxes and ensuring they can handle the weight of the glasses during the packing process. Good quality tape keeps the box securely closed, preventing flaps from opening.
Boxes
Standard large boxes aren’t the best choice for wine glass boxes. Instead, go for smaller cardboard or cell boxes, which are specialised wine glass packing boxes. Smaller boxes prevent them from becoming too heavy. Cell boxes have internal dividers that keep each glass separate, offering better stability and contributing to effective wine glass packaging.
You can also purchase cardboard dividers to strengthen regular wine glass boxes.

Label
Wine glass boxes should always be labelled to indicate delicate glassware. They need clear identification so you and your hired experts know which needs more safeguarding and careful movement. This simple step is part of the best way to pack wine glasses and helps prevent accidental damage to your packed wine glasses.
Bubble wrap
Bubble wrap is another excellent material for wine glass boxes, though it’s not used to wrap the glasses directly like tissue paper. Instead, it is used within the wine glass packing boxes to provide cushioning, ensuring a safer packing process for a move.
Steps to Packing Wine Glasses For Moving
The packing stage is the most critical part of the wine glass moving process. First-class wine glass boxes and suitable packing materials are mandatory because wine glasses are highly vulnerable to damage during transportation. This careful approach is fundamental to packing wine glasses for moving to protect your valuable wine glasses.
Step 1: Gather Packing Supplies
To safely move wine glasses, you’ll need soft white tissue paper to wrap the outside and protect the inside of the bowl, bubble wrap to cushion the wine glass box, and tape to secure the wine glass packaging.
These materials are essential for packing wine glasses and represent the best way to ensure they arrive safely in their wine glass boxes.
Step 2: Get a Good Box
Ideally, use a wine glass box specifically designed for fragile items. If you don’t have one, some creativity will be needed to ensure your wine glass packaging adequately protects the glasses during the move. This is a key consideration in finding the best way to pack wine glasses when specialised wine glass boxes for packing aren’t available.
Step 3: Gently Wash the Wine Glasses
Before packing wine glasses, ensure they are thoroughly cleaned. Even small particles of dust can cause scratches on the delicate glass during the move, potentially damaging it. This cleaning step is an important part of packing wine glasses for moving and contributes to protecting your fragile items within their wine glass boxes.
Step 4: Wrap The Wine Glasses
Start by flatly laying a sheet of white tissue paper and positioning the wine glass horizontally on it. Take a corner of the tissue and begin rolling it around the glass. Before fully enclosing it, stuff some tissue paper inside the bowl.
Wrap each glass and secure the tissue with a small tape. Finally, wrap each tissue-covered glass generously with bubble wrap for extra protection during the move.
Step 5: Get the Box Ready
Depending on your chosen wine glass box, you might need extra padding at the bottom and sides. Lay the bubble wrap flat on the bottom and tape it to the sides of the box.
Once prepared, place the wine glasses upright, as they are structurally stronger in this vertical position for moving. This is an important step in packing wine glasses for moving and contributes to the best way to pack them within their wine glass packaging.
Step 6: Fill the Gaps
Fill any empty spaces in the wine glass box with leftover bubble wrap. This extra cushioning on the sides and top provides additional protection during the move, a key step in packing wine glasses for moving and part of the best way to pack wine glasses within their wine glass packaging.
Step 7: Seal the Box with Tape
Once your wine glasses are safely placed inside the wine glass box, securely tape both the bottom and the top. This final step is crucial in ensuring the integrity of your wine glass packaging during the move and is a fundamental part of packing wine glasses for moving.
Step 8: Mark the Box
If you’ve hired movers, clearly marking the wine glass box with “fragile” in black marker is very helpful. This will alert everyone to handle this particular wine glass packaging with extra care when moving and loading it onto the vehicle. This simple act is a key aspect of packing wine glasses for moving and ensures your delicate items receive the necessary attention during transit.
Step 9: Place the Box Securely
During your move, ensure that your wine glass box has no other items above it. Ideally, you should also secure the box so it doesn’t shift excessively during transportation. This proper way of packing wine glasses for moving is the best way to pack them, for it ensures that your wine glasses are protected throughout the journey.
How to Handle Different Styles of Wine Glasses
The complex forms of wine glasses demand special attention in packing because they tend to break easily. Here are some special considerations for packing wine glasses:
- Wine Glasses With Stems: Traditional stemmed wine glasses have delicate stems that require proper wrapping. These stems are a vulnerable point and can easily break during transport. Using several sheets of packing paper to secure them is crucial when considering how to pack wine glasses for moving.
- Stemless Wine Glasses: Stemless wine glasses can vary in thickness, so filling each glass’s top with packing paper is important. This protects their often thinner rims within the wine glass box.
- Wine Glasses With an Odd Shape: Uniquely shaped wine glasses, such as those with curved stems, will need extra wrapping. Additionally, you must fill any gaps in the wine glass packing boxes with ample packing paper. Irregular shapes often create more space between glasses than standard shapes, requiring more cushioning for safe wine glass packaging during the move.
Things to Be Careful Of When Packing Wine Glasses
Packing wine glasses is not the same as packing regular glasses. Here are some important things to keep in mind to ensure you’re packing your wine glass boxes correctly:
- Don’t Use Newspaper: While using newspaper might seem easier or cheaper than white tissue paper, professionals avoid it because the ink can transfer onto the glasses and be difficult to remove. When considering how to pack wine glasses for moving, always opt for clean packing paper for your wine glass packaging.
- Transport Distance: Two principal determining factors for wine glass packing when moving include the distance you’re moving and the type of vehicle. Wine glass boxes should show clear fragility indicators designed to guide proper loading procedures for transportation.
- Don’t Use Tape on the Glass: Avoid the temptation to tape the wrapping paper directly to your wine glasses. Removing the tape later can be difficult and might even cause the glass to break. Focus on securing the paper folds instead as part of the best way to pack wine glasses.
- Handle With Care: This should be obvious, but no matter how tired you are during the move, always carefully handle the wine glass boxes. Even with layers of paper and bubble wrap, the glasses can still break with rough handling. This is paramount for protecting your wine glass packaging.
How To Pack Wine Glasses for Moving: Extra Tips
Learning how to pack wine glasses safely can prevent valuable wine glass damage. Avoid the heart-stopping moment of finding cracks when you unpack your beautiful stemware. The following tips will guarantee that the only surprise you encounter will be their exceptional level of protection.
- Improve the grip inside your wine glass box by crumpling packing paper to create a non-slip base. This clever method adds extra security for your precious items.
- Forget flimsy, old boxes. Select the dependable quality of new packaging materials. Older packing materials are feasible only if they show no moisture and have no openings.
- When you require top-quality wine glass boxes for packing to shield your breakable items during shipment, most wine shops and liquor stores have specialised containers. These are essentially ready-made wine glass packing boxes.
- Your fragile glasses should not be wrapped in newspapers. You could accidentally leave ink smudges on your glassware. This is crucial for proper wine glass packaging.
- If you have a wine glass box with dividers, use bubble wrap or foam padding to ensure a snug fit for each glass.
Increase the stability of your glasses by placing them upright in the wine glass boxes. - A protective measure for your valuable glasses involves stuffing crumpled paper between them. Adequate soft cushioning should be given to your glassware to ensure their safety.
- You should proceed by gently shaking the wine glass box. If you hear rattling, adding more crumpled paper should be made.
- Transport your container of precious wine glasses safely in your car – it’s the ideal way to keep them separate from potentially damaging furniture and appliances! This is the best way to pack wine glasses during a move.
